Seasonal teas are a great way to celebrate the flavors and aromas of the season. What makes bigelow’s seasonal teas so special is that each one blends the holidays’ most indulgent flavors into an exceptional cup of holiday cheer — without the calories! This case of 6 boxes includes 1 box Each of: peppermint Bark herbal, ginger snappish herbal, Cranberry Harvest herbal, hot Cinnamon black, pumpkin Spice black, and Salted Caramel back teas. Total of 108 tea bags.

Mostly Good
Loved 3 of them, just liked 4 others, and disliked 1 of them. Loved eggnog, pumpkin spice, and salted caramel…all 3 tasted just like they are named and smelled it from first opening to finished brewing…plus the taste was the same from hot to cold. Liked caramel apple, hot cinnamon, cranberry harvest, and ginger snappish…caramel apple and cranberry harvest taste as named, but the apple flavor in caramel apple is almost not there until cold then the apple is stronger as an after taste…cranberry was super cranberry flavored very well but that’s just not my personal fave kinds of tea but its a very good one; hot cinnamon was a weird one…it was good, it was cinnamon flavored as a more mellow sweet warm cinnamon…which is perfect…but it has the licorice added in which adds in a weird unexpected flavor which isn’t bad as u get used to it but just makes it a bit unusual…which was my thought every sip from warm to cold…weird but ok; and ginger snappish is wrongly named for its flavor…it isn’t a ginger cookie flavor…think more a lemon grass and lemon green tea flavor with just a hint of ginger…super strong lemon tea with a green plant flavor and a hint of ginger…so to me I liked it but was disappointed it wasn’t a ginger cookie flavor. Lastly the only tea I disliked was the peppermint bark…artificial peppermint in a menthol camphor strong eye burning before even sipping level of strength…plus has some green real mint flavor under the eye burning oil/or fake flavor….but no chocolate or bark flavor at all!!!…was bad hot and bad cold.So this variety box was worth buying to get to sample all these teas and is pretty enough and well packaged enough for gifts both as a full box and if you want to use the individually packed 8 sets of tea maybe as stocking stuffers each or into gift baskets..or opened to mix n match the foil sealed teabags. The box is pretty, each flavor tea stack wrapped nicely in plastic, and each teabag wrapped in a foil pack with name of tea and ingredients on each, plus a pretty picture…so yes it’s gift worthy nice however you do it.
